📚 Historical Context

In the Gospel of John, this verse takes place shortly after Jesus' resurrection, when Mary Magdalene encounters him at the tomb and becomes the first witness to his risen body. Jesus tells her not to touch him because he has not yet ascended to his Father, highlighting the brief period between his resurrection and his return to heaven, and he then sends her to inform his disciples of his impending ascension. This moment underscores the transition from his earthly ministry to his heavenly exaltation.
